Herb Garlic Chicken
 
Source: dLife

Sautéed chicken breasts with garlic and herbs.

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 45 minutes
Difficulty: EASY

Nutrition Facts

Makes 6 servings
Amount Per Serving
Calories 271.7
Total Carbs 7.8 g
Dietary Fiber 0.1 g
Sugars 0.4 g
Total Fat 6.3 g
Saturated Fat 0.6 g
Unsaturated Fat 5.7 g
Potassium 335.4 mg
Protein 26.4 g
Sodium 344.5 mg
Dietary Exchanges
1/4 Fat, 1 1/4 Vegetable, 3 1/2 Very Lean Meat

Ingredients
6 boneless skinless chicken breasts (about 6 ounces each)
0.5 tsp salt
0.25 tsp black pepper
2 tsp vegetable oil , divided
40 medium garlic cloves (about 5 whole garlic heads)
1 cup white wine , dry
1 cup fat free reduced sodium chicken broth
0.5 tsp ground thyme (or herbes de Provence)


Directions
1 Season chicken with salt and pepper.
2 Pour 1 teaspoon oil in a Dutch oven or large pot and heat over medium high heat.
3 Lay half the chicken in the pot and cook 3 minutes per side or until golden. Take out of pan and set aside. Place other half of chicken in pot with 1 teaspoon oil and cook 3 minutes per side. Take chicken out and set aside.
4 Sauté garlic in same pot for 4 minutes. Mix in broth, wine, and herbs, scraping bottom of pot to release browned pieces.
5 Place chicken back in pot, place lid on pot, lower heat, and simmer 30 minutes or until chicken is fully cooked.
Additional Information
If you don't like a lot of garlic, cut the amount back.
